Integrated Techno-Economic, Environmental Screening, and Social Return on Investment Analysis of Community-Scale Sawdust–Polypropylene Co-Pyrolysis for Heavy-Metal Adsorbent Production in Rural Area, Thailand

A scenario-based assessment examined sawdust–polypropylene co-pyrolysis at 500 °C for community heavy-metal adsorbent production. Estimated capital expenditure was THB 46,000 and unit cost THB 316/kg, below referenced commercial activated carbon. The base social-return ratio was 1.39:1, while the hybrid scenario still produced a positive net balance of 3.082 kg CO2e/kg.

The Role of Community-Based Heritage Tourism in Advancing Sustainable Development Goals Among Nomadic Communities in Mongolia

PLS-SEM analysis of 250 international tourists in Mongolia found that heritage interpretation and tourism management supported cultural-identity preservation. Community participation, tourism management, and preserved identity were associated with sustainable development, with identity partially mediating the management–sustainability relationship.

Enhancing Legal Literacy and Active Citizenship Through Gamified Creative Learning in Higher Education

A quasi-experimental study of 40 undergraduates compared a four-week legal-literacy programme combining creativity-based learning and gamification with a control condition. Post-test and short-term follow-up results showed higher legal literacy and active-citizenship scores in the intervention group, alongside greater reported civic responsibility and social participation.

Automated Sentiment Intelligence for Educational Quality Assurance: A Topic–Sentiment Framework for Thai Student Feedback with Deep Model Instantiations

The Automated Sentiment Intelligence framework converted Thai student comments into four topic domains and three sentiment classes. From 4,145 records, 2,873 remained after preprocessing. XLM-R outperformed the BiLSTM implementation, reaching 0.922 topic accuracy and 0.80 sentiment accuracy, with clearer gains on neutral and negative feedback.

The Power of Influence: Understanding Athletes’ Purchase Intentions for Energy Bars Through Attitude and Motivation

A survey of 354 athletes in Thailand extended the Theory of Reasoned Action with Self-Determination Theory constructs. Structural modelling indicated direct effects of subjective norms and self-enhancement on energy-bar purchase intention, while the proposed indirect pathways through attitude and intrinsic motivation were not statistically supported.

A playbook for harmonization of standards for emergent viral pathogens

The paper proposes an inter-laboratory playbook for calibrating widely available standards against scarce reference material issued by a global authority such as WHO. The goal is to place diagnostic results on a shared scale so that laboratories can produce more reliable and interoperable evidence during emerging-virus outbreaks.

Thaipotamon songkhwae Tan, Naiyanetr & Yeo, 2026, sp. nov.

This taxonomic treatment validates Thaipotamon songkhwae as a new freshwater-crab species from Wat Bot District, Phitsanulok. It designates type specimens and diagnoses carapace and male gonopod characters that distinguish the species. The previously circulated name Thaipotamon phitsanulok did not meet ICZN requirements and was therefore unavailable.

Thaipotamon nandidarbhai Tan, Naiyanetr & Yeo, 2026, sp. nov.

This treatment validates Thaipotamon nandidarbhai as a new freshwater-crab species from Sung Men District, Phrae. A holotype is designated and diagnostic carapace, surface, and strongly curved male gonopod characters are documented. Earlier names used in Thai reports and media lacked ICZN requirements, and the new treatment regularises the nomenclature.

When wildcards fail: Diagnosing truncation in Web of Science Smart Search for information literacy and library practice

Diagnostic testing of Web of Science Smart Search against deterministic Advanced Search identified four wildcard failures: omission, undocumented expansion, syntactic restructuring, and compounding across multiple wildcards. The pattern suggests a dual-parser architecture in which simple keyword queries invoke a flawed parser, while Boolean operators trigger a more reliable one.
